Upaya Peningkatan Kemampuan Geometri Siswa SMP ST. Antonius Padua Sentani Melalui Pendekatan Matematika Realistik

Abstract

Conceptual understanding is central to geometry learning, yet many junior high school students find geometric objects and their properties highly abstract. This community service program was conducted at SMP St. Antonius Padua Sentani, Jayapura Regency to strengthen Grade VIII students’ understanding of plane and solid geometry through a Realistic Mathematics Education (RME) approach. The program used context-based problems, concrete manipulatives, guided discussions, and structured practice. Program effectiveness was evaluated using a one-group pretest-posttest design (n=20). The mean score increased from 34 (pretest) to 41 (posttest) with an N-gain of 0.11 (low). Although the learning gains were modest, the activities improved student engagement and supported the transition from contextual situations to formal geometric representations. The results suggest that continued implementation and repeated cycles of RME-based instruction with richer tasks and longer duration are needed to achieve stronger learning gains
